A fantastic, quite affordable, easy to learn and use two-channel digital audio editor. Really quite astonishing, IMHO.

I've used it on final mix on 2-track live recordings of my band in preparation for burning to CD-R, and to digitize old vinyl recordings, removing troublesome pops and clicks - easy to do by Zooming the wave file and cutting-out the offending wave-form.
